The Kanpur Test between India and Bangladesh finally saw cricket action on the fourth day after more than two-and-a-half days of rain. After bowling Bangladesh out early, captain Rohit Sharma and Yashaswi Jaiswal leveled the scores with explosive batting. Amidst all this, there was a chance that scared Team India and the fans. Misunderstanding of runs between Virat Kohli and Rishabh Pant cost Team India a lot but the Bangladeshi players could not capitalize on it and Virat Kohli got a lease of life.

The fans’ wait came to an end on the fourth day of the match on Monday September 30 at the Green Park Stadium and Team India did not disappoint them. After Bangladesh’s first innings ended in 233 runs, Rohit and Yashaswi started aggressive batting from the first over. Seeing the possibility of this match going to a draw, Team India adopted a fast batting style to win and it paid off. Rohit and Yashaswi gave a quick start, followed by Shubman Gill too.

Virat survived being run out

After the dismissal of these three, Virat Kohli and Rishabh Pant were at the crease. Both also decided to bat in the same style but before that a big incident was avoided. Kohli played the ball lightly from fast bowler Khaled Ahmed and came out of the crease to take the run. Rishabh Pant also ran from the other side but seeing Ahmed going towards the ball, Pant refused and Kohli was shocked. Ahmed catches the ball and Kohli stops there, believing himself to be run out.

Now it looked like Kohli would be run out as he was out of the crease but Ahmed missed this easy chance. Picking up the ball, he made an underarm throw but could not hit the stumps. Kohli too returned to the crease immediately and heaved a sigh of relief. But he immediately turned around and expressed his displeasure with Pant through his eyes and hand gestures. Pant also accepted his mistake and immediately hugged Kohli and both started laughing. At that time Kohli scored only 2 runs.

Got life again

Even though Pant himself bounced back after being dismissed, Kohli held firm and got a lease of life again. This time, he took a ball from Taijul Ismal and hit a brilliant six over long off, but while trying to play the same shot again on the second ball, he missed completely. Bangladeshi wicketkeeper Liton Das missed the chance to stump him. At that time, Kohli had scored only 34 runs. However, Kohli did not last long after this and missed out on a half-century. He was dismissed for 47 runs.
